Euglobulin lysis time

Definition

This is a test that measures the euglobulin lysis time in blood. The euglobulin lysis time is a measure of the activity of the fibrinolytic (clot-breakdown) system.

Why the test is performed

This is one of the best tests to differentiate primary fibrinolysis from DIC (disseminated intravascular coagulation). The test can also be used to monitor streptokinase or urokinase therapy in patients with acute MI (heart attack).

The euglobulin lysis test evaluates fibrinolysis (that is, the dissolution of a blood clot). The fibrinolytic system normally breaks down small fibrin deposits. When this system is abnormally overactive, any fibrin clot that is formed will be rapidly dissolved, thereby resulting in a bleeding tendency.

Normal Values

A normal value will range from 90 minutes to 6 hours. Euglobulin clot lysis is normally complete within 2 to 4 hours.

What abnormal results mean

In primary fibrinolysis (for example, caused by streptokinase administration, cancer of the prostate, shock), the euglobulin lysis time is shorter than normal.

In DIC, it is usually normal, but if all the plasmin has been consumed, the time may be prolonged.

Special considerations

  • Increased fibrinolysis (decreased lysis time) may result from vigorous exercise.
  • Increased fibrinolysis may result from increasing age.
  • Increased fibrinolysis may result from streptokinase or urokinase administration.
  • Drugs that may increase fibrinolysis include corticosteroids and ACTH.
